From LS1-"mx-7" owners I've talked to the engine is so much lighter wieght that sometimes doing a battery relocation to the back makes it back heavy 51/49.
The LS1 swap seems to be getting alot more popular, as more and more of the older rotary engines die out.
I'd take a lighter, more powerful, naturally aspirated engine over a heavier turbo'd one any day as well.
Very nice car I wish I could do one as a project car. I saw a LS1 -FD at an autocross, it got a standing ovation after its first run because it was doing donuts =). The drivers seemed to get used to it though and were able to get some good times.
